点对点web服务器是什么

worktile 其他 3

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    点对点(web服务器)是一种特殊的网络架构,用于实现文件传输和共享服务。与传统的客户-服务器模型不同,点对点(web服务器)不依赖于集中式服务器,而是将资源和服务分布在网络中的多个节点上。

    点对点(web服务器)的工作原理是通过将文件和数据分布在网络的各个节点上共享,而不是集中存储在单个服务器上。每个节点都可以提供资源和服务,同时也可以从其他节点获取所需的资源。

    点对点(web服务器)的优点是具有很高的可扩展性和弹性。由于资源和服务分布在多个节点上,可以根据需要添加或删除节点,从而实现系统的扩展性。同时,节点之间的通信是直接的,不需要经过集中式服务器,可以减少网络传输的延迟和负载。

    此外,点对点(web服务器)还具有一定的冗余性和可靠性。由于资源和服务在多个节点上复制,即使其中一个节点宕机,其他节点仍然可以继续提供服务。

    然而,点对点(web服务器)也存在一些挑战。首先,节点之间的通信需要一定的管理和协调,以确保资源的一致性和可用性。其次,由于节点数量较多,系统的管理和维护成本可能较高。

    总结来说,点对点(web服务器)是一种分布式网络架构,通过将资源和服务分布在多个节点上来实现文件传输和共享服务。它可以提供高可扩展性、弹性、冗余性和可靠性,但也需要一定的管理和维护成本。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    点对点(peer-to-peer)Web服务器是一种分布式网络架构,其中多个计算机(也称为对等方)相互连接,共同提供Web服务。与传统的客户端-服务器架构不同,点对点架构中的每个对等方都可以充当服务器和客户端。

    以下是关于点对点Web服务器的五点说明:

    1. 分布式网络架构:点对点Web服务器是一种分布式网络架构,其中没有中央服务器。相反,每个计算机都作为其他计算机的服务器和客户端,对等方之间共享资源和服务。

    2. 去中心化:点对点Web服务器的一个关键特点是去中心化。没有单一的中心服务器,而是每个对等方都扮演着相同的角色,相互之间平等连接和交互。

    3. 共享资源和服务:点对点Web服务器的主要目的之一是共享资源和服务。每个对等方可以提供自己的资源和服务,并让其他对等方访问和使用它们。这种共享可以包括文件共享、计算资源、存储空间、计算能力等。

    4. 网络稳定性和扩展性:由于点对点Web服务器的去中心化性质,当一个对等方离线或故障时,其他对等方仍然可以继续提供服务。这提高了网络的稳定性,同时也使得网络更容易扩展,因为新的对等方可以随时加入到网络中。

    5. 隐私和安全性:点对点Web服务器可以提供更高的隐私和安全性。由于数据和服务分散在不同的对等方之间,没有单一的中心服务器来存储和管理所有的数据,这意味着对于攻击者来说更难窃取和破坏数据。此外,由于没有中央服务器,点对点Web服务器也不容易成为单点故障,并且更难受到DDoS攻击等网络攻击。

    总之,点对点Web服务器是一种分布式网络架构,其中多个计算机通过互相连接成为对等方,并共同提供Web服务。它具有去中心化、共享资源和服务、网络稳定性和扩展性、隐私和安全性等特点。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    点对点(P2P)Web服务器是一种不依赖于集中式服务器的Web服务器架构。它允许计算机之间直接通信和共享文件,而不需要传统的客户端与集中式服务器的连接。

    传统的Web服务器架构依靠集中式服务器处理所有的请求和响应,并且通过将文件存储在服务器上来提供内容。然而,这种架构在面对高负载和大规模访问时可能会遇到瓶颈,因为服务器可能无法处理大量的请求。

    为了克服传统Web服务器的限制,P2P Web服务器采用了一种去中心化的方法。它使计算机之间能够直接通信并共享文件,而无需通过中心服务器。每台计算机都可以充当服务器和客户端,同时提供和获取文件。

    P2P Web服务器的工作原理如下:

    1. 发现:P2P网络中的计算机首先需要通过某种发现机制找到其他可用的计算机。这可以通过使用特定的P2P协议来实现,该协议允许计算机之间相互发现并建立连接。

    2. 文件索引:每台计算机都维护一个文件索引,记录其上存储的文件和位置信息。计算机可以将自己的文件索引共享给其他计算机,并获取其他计算机的文件索引。

    3. 搜索:当计算机需要获取特定文件时,它可以在文件索引中搜索该文件的位置信息。它可以请求其他计算机提供该文件的副本,或者从多个计算机获取该文件的不同部分,并在本地重组。

    4. 分发:P2P Web服务器允许计算机之间相互分享和分发文件。当一个计算机请求文件时,其他可用计算机可以将文件的副本提供给该请求的计算机。

    5. 存储:每台计算机都可以存储部分文件,并与其他计算机交换和备份文件。这种分布式的存储方式可以提高可用性和容错性。

    P2P Web服务器的优点包括增加了整个系统的可伸缩性,减少了对中心服务器的依赖,提高了响应速度和可用性。然而,它也面临着安全性和数据一致性的挑战,因为计算机之间的通信和数据共享可能涉及到不可信的节点。因此,在设计和实施P2P Web服务器时,必须考虑到这些风险并采取相应的安全措施。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部